My Father: Being Records Of The Adventurous Life Of The Late William Scoresby (1851) is a book written by William Scoresby, the son of the late William Scoresby. The book is a memoir that chronicles the adventurous life of the elder Scoresby, who was a renowned Arctic explorer, whaling captain, and scientist in the 18th and 19th centuries. The younger Scoresby provides a detailed account of his father's life, including his early years in Whitby, England, his voyages to the Arctic and other parts of the world, and his contributions to science and exploration. The book also includes personal anecdotes and reflections on the elder Scoresby's character and legacy.
